Stage 10 preview: Termoli → Teramo, 159 km (rolling)
May 16 post: We are back on the mainland now after the epic Stage 9 visit to Mount Etna on Sicily and a long transfer day on Monday. The previous stage on the mainland (Stage 8) saw the race go down the west coast along the Tyrrhenian Sea. Tuesday's Stage 10 will head north along the other side of Italy from Termoli before heading inland after 136 km of flat-rolling cycling along the Adriatic Sea. The last 20 km of this 159 km stage features a very gradual inland rise to Teramo, in the Abruzzo region, where the race will finish with a 4% section for the final 100m.
Expect Stage 10 to end with a sprint finish where the 4% kick in the last 100m favors Francisco Ventoso (Movistar Team) and Alessandro Petacchi (Lampre-ISD), the main combatents from the stage 6 uphill finish in Fiuggi. Danilo di Luca is in his home region of Abruzzo, but the finish isn't likely hard enough for him. You can bet he'll give it a go possibly from a small break now that he's not riding for GC. — Steve
